Intrepid is a specialty investment bank and provides M&A,
capital raising and strategic advisory services to entrepreneurs,
family-owned companies, private equity sponsors and major
corporations, through dedicated banking teams with deep industry
sector experience and over three decades of experience. The firm is
based in Los Angeles, with additional offices in San Francisco, New
York, Chicago, and Charlotte. Intrepid is the middle-market
advisory arm of Mitsubishi UFJ Financial Group (NYSE: MUFG), one of
the largest financial groups in the world. The selected colleague

provide more details. Intrepid Investment Bankers is expanding
nationally and seeking to hire a talented and experienced
professional at the Associate level in the Media & Entertainment
Group. We are looking to add a high-performing Investment Banking
Associate to join our Media & Entertainment practice, which
delivers expert M&A advisory and capital raising services
tailored to unique needs of businesses across the Media &
Entertainment industry. This Associate will support deal
origination and execution across our targeted sub-verticals,
including Digital Video / OTT, Digital Audio / Music, Sports &
Sports Tech, Video Games, Marketing & Agency Services, OOH
Entertainment, Creator Economy, B2B Media Tech, and Digital
Publishing. We are focused on candidates available to join our
offices in New York or Los Angeles. Responsibilities Organizing,
reviewing, and analyzing due diligence processes and materials
Developing valuation analyses and models (projections, LBO, DCF,
public comparables, historical M&A transactions, etc.)
Preparing comprehensive pitchbooks, information memoranda,
management presentations and marketing materials Compiling
prospective acquirer & investor lists and contacting acquirers &
investors Performing key steps in the transaction execution process
Supporting senior bankers in establishing relationships and
maintaining direct contact with current and prospective clients
Interacting with senior bankers to help build the firm (training,
recruiting, mentoring, etc.) Qualifications Minimum of two years of
sellside M&A advisory and investment banking experience with
record of completed transactions from pitch to close, preferably
including experience in the media and entertainment sector
Outstanding academic credentials from a top tier school
Demonstrated critical thinking, process oriented, and strong
attention to details Excellent written and oral communications
skills Highly proficient financial analysis and modeling skills
Proactive, results oriented, can-do attitude, team player
Self-starter willing to work in an entrepreneurial, demanding, and
fast-paced environment Significant level of maturity and the
ability to work collaboratively as part of a small team Proficiency
with S&P Capital IQ, Pitchbook, Salesforce CRM and online data
room platforms SIE and Series 79 and 63 licenses are required The
